[ad_1] Sattu is a protein-rich flour native to India. Believed to have originated in Bihar, sattu is now gaining immense popularity in other parts of the country as well, as people are discovering its numerous health benefits. This flour is typically made from powdered chana and is an excellent source of dietary fibre and protein. It's just the perfect ingredient to amp up your protein intake without breaking the bank. If you're someone who is on a weight loss journey, then sattu is your holy grail. Packed with essential nutrients, this budget-friendly protein option will keep you energised for a longer period.
